Job Description

Responsible for maintaining and driving reliability improvements of eBeam demo lab Scanning Electron Microscope systems by diagnosing, troubleshooting, and debugging sophisticated optical/electro/mechanical equipment, computer systems, coupled with software solutions. These systems comprise of several complex sub-systems and hardware such as Wafer handler, Electron beam columns, Electron detectors, Optical Microscope, Energy Dispersive X-ray Spectroscopy (EDX) unit, Vacuum robots, Vacuum pumps, Vacuum Chambers, Residual Gas Analysis equipment, High precision XYZ Stage.
